šŸ“Œ Understanding Distance Between Two Points

The distance between two points in a 2D plane is calculated using the distance formula:

Distance = √((Xā‚‚ – X₁)² + (Yā‚‚ – Y₁)²)

šŸ“Œ Examples of Distance Calculation

Point 1 (X₁, Y₁)Point 2 (Xā‚‚, Yā‚‚)Distance
(1, 2)(4, 6)5
(-2, 3)(3, -1)6.40
(5, 5)(10, 10)7.07

šŸ”§ Practical Applications of Distance Calculation

1. Navigation & GPS: Used to find the shortest route between two locations.

2. Geometry & Engineering: Helps in designing structures and plotting coordinates.

3. Robotics & AI: Essential for object tracking, motion planning, and spatial analysis.

ā“ FAQs

Q1: How do I find the distance between two points?
āœ… Use the formula √((Xā‚‚ – X₁)² + (Yā‚‚ – Y₁)²) to calculate the distance between two points.

Q2: What units should I use?
āœ… The result will be in the same units as the input values (e.g., meters, kilometers, miles).

Q3: Can I use this formula in three dimensions?
āœ… Yes, in 3D, the formula is √((Xā‚‚ – X₁)² + (Yā‚‚ – Y₁)² + (Zā‚‚ – Z₁)²).

Q4: Where is distance calculation used?
āœ… It is widely used in navigation, construction, mapping, and computer graphics.

Q5: How does changing coordinates affect the distance?
āœ… Moving the points farther apart increases the distance, while closer points have a smaller distance.
